Ancient zoomorphic mask called 'Spitter'. It is a helmet mask representing a bush spirit in the form of composite animals.
Hard wood with thick patina in places. The teeth are made of wood splinters (missing).
Beautiful traces of long use.
Soninke people. Guinea or Mali.
Mid 20th century
L 49 cm.
